
ACCESS数据库的文件类型为MDB。MDE则是
ACCESS97之新增功能,它是由MDB文件所建立的,其结构仍是数据库,但特色是不可以使用窗体、报表及模块等组件的设计模式,也就是不可编辑或查看
VBA(Visual
Basic
for
Applications)代码。制作MDE的步骤很简单,打开欲制作为MDE的文件,在使用[工具/数据库实用工具/生成MDE文件]选项
如何生成MDE文件
如果其它人共享模块,就希望Access会删除可编辑的源代码。这样VBA程序还可以继续运行,但其他用户不能进行查看或编辑。可以将这个数据库转换成“MDE”格式,分两种情况:
第一种:ACCESS2000:
这只要单击“工具”,然后选择“数据库实用工具”,然后单击“生成MDE文件”,然后选择要进行“MDE”转换的源数据库,然后单击“生成”按钮,
并为其指定位置,这时再输入“MDE”文件的名称。并单击“保存”按钮就可以了。
第二种:ACCESS2003:
单击“工具”,然后选择“数据库实用工具”,然后单击“转换数据库(T)”,再选择“转为Access2002-Access2003格式”在转为ACCESS2003格式的MDB文件中,单击“工具”,然后选择“数据库实用工具”,然后单击“生成MDE文件”,然后选择要进行“MDE”转换的源数据库,然后单击“生成”按钮,
并为其指定位置,这时再输入“MDE”文件的名称。并单击“保存”按钮就可以了。
ASP连接SQL,这个一般是在程序内用语句实现。建议是这样去做。
给你一个我自己的参考代码。
这个是ASP连接SQL
SERVER
2000的。
strConn
=
"provider=sqloledb.1server=数据库服务器uid=用户名pwd=密码database=数据库名"
Set
conn
=
Server.CreateObject("ADODB.Connection")
conn.open
strConn
希望能对你有所帮助。
这个是ASP连接ACCESS的。
connectionStr
=
"provider=microsoft.jet.oledb.4.0data
source="
&
Server.MapPath("ACCESS数据库路径")
conn.Open
connectionStr
MDE(Access数据库文件)可以用microsoft access mde 打开。通过将数据库文件转换为MDE文件,可以完全保护Access中的代码免受非法访问。将 mdb 文件转换为MDE文件时,Access 将编译所有模块,删除所有可编辑的源代码,然后压缩目标数据库。数据库将继续正常工作,您可以升级数据和运行报表。尤其是,将 Access 数据库保存为 MDE 文件可以防止以下 *** 作:
在设计视图中查看、修改或创建窗体、报表或模块。
添加、删除或更改对对象库或数据库的引用。
使用 Access 或 VBA 对象模型的属性或方法更改代码 - MDE 文件不包含可编辑代码。
导入或导出窗体、报表或模块。而表、查询、数据访问页和宏可以导入非 MDE 数据库,或从中导出。
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)